在日常的办公和数据处理过程中,我们常常需要将数据从列格式转换为行格式。Excel作为一种功能强大的电子表格工具,提供了多种方法来实现这一需求。本文将详细介绍如何使用Excel将列数据转换为行数据,帮助您提高工作效率。
1. 使用粘贴特殊功能
Excel中最常用的列转行的方法之一是使用“粘贴特殊”功能。这种方法简单而直观,即使是初学者也能轻易掌握。
1.1 复制数据
首先,您需要选择要转换的列数据。用鼠标拖选希望转换的数据区域,然后右击选择“复制”或使用快捷键Ctrl+C。这一步是整个转换过程的基础,没有复制数据,后续操作将无法进行。
1.2 选择粘贴目标
接下来,选择一个空白区域作为您的粘贴目标。可以在同一工作表中的其他位置,或者其他工作表中。注意不选择已经存在数据的细胞,否则会影响原有数据。
1.3 粘贴特殊
右击已选择的目标单元格,在弹出的菜单中选择“粘贴特殊”。在打开的对话框中,您需要勾选“转置”选项,然后点击“确定”。这样,您就成功将列数据转换为了行数据。
2. 使用函数实现列到行的转换
除了“粘贴特殊”功能外,您还可以利用Excel的函数来实现列到行的转换。这种方法对于需要频繁变动的动态数据特別有效。
2.1 INDEX函数的使用
在目标单元格中输入以下公式:=INDEX(源区域, 列数, 行数)。这里,源区域是您希望转换的列数据区域,列数指的是您希望获取的数据列数,而行数则是您希望获取的数据行数。
2.2 公式拖拽操作
输入完公式后,您可以将鼠标放在单元格右下角的小方块上,拖拽直到填满需要的数据区域。通过这种方法,您就可以自动化地实现列到行的转换。
3. 使用数据透视表
数据透视表是Excel强大的数据分析工具,除了用于汇总和分析数据外,还可以实现列到行的转换。通过数据透视表,您可以快速并灵活地对数据进行重组。
3.1 创建数据透视表
选中原始数据区域,然后点击“插入”>“数据透视表”。接着选择放置数据透视表的位置,然后点击“确定”。此时,您将进入数据透视表的设置界面。
3.2 配置行与列字段
在数据透视表字段列表中,您可以将原本在列中的数据拖到行区域,将需要保留的内容拖到列区域。这种方式下,数据会被重新排列,轻松实现列到行的转换。
4. 注意事项
在将列数据转换为行数据时,有几个注意事项需要牢记,以确保数据准确无误。
4.1 确保数据的完整性
在进行转换操作前,建议您先检查数据的完整性,确保没有遗漏或错误。尤其是在使用函数或者数据透视表时,数据源的完整性对最终结果至关重要。
4.2 公式更新问题
如果您使用的是INDEX函数,当原始数据发生变化时,目标单元格中的数据也会自动更新。但若使用的是粘贴特殊功能,则不会有这样的动态更新,所以在进行数据处理时,需要根据实际情况选择合适的方法。
5. 总结
将列数据转换为行数据在Excel中是一个非常实用的技能,无论是使用“粘贴特殊”功能、函数,还是数据透视表,都能高效完成这一任务。了解并灵活运用这些方法,可以让您的日常工作更加高效。
希望通过本文的详细介绍,您能更好地掌握在Excel中将列数据转为行数据的方法,并在实际工作中得心应手。